In a diesel engine - there is no air control, it only has fuel control - when you add fuel the engine accelerates, when you reduce fuel the engine decelerates. Hence when you cut down fuel you lose engine rpm or at minimum lose usable engine torque.
lets start on the very basics of IDI turbo diesel here.
when your engine is off - the injection pump goes to MAX fuel - aka start position
when you start the engine - you are greeted with a ciggie puff of black out the exhaust - but the injection pump is working off the idle settings on the metering sleeve.
when you accelerate and have no usable boost pressure (1 atm constant manifold pressure) your pump aneroid unit is keeping the metering sleeve and spring capsule at NA level to keep the engine safe and prevent overfuel smoke.
when you hit boost the aneroid moves the metering sleeve further to delay spill back and hence force more fuel volume in the injectors which when burnt with excess air from the turbo - makes more pressure in the cylinder and hence more power - carry over to more heat => more boost - the system is then cut off by either the speed governor in the pump or the wastegate on or before the turbo. - usually it happens as first the boost is cut then the speed governor kicks in.
lets remove the aneroid sense line - now what happens is that the turbo is spinning away but making neglible boost as you dont have the fuel to create heat to shove the turbine to speed - the pump does not GAS (give a chit) to add fuel because the aneroid is not pushing down the lever for the metering sleeve.
the new fangled DI engines with turbos and fuel pressures of 20~30,000 psi on the rail are no different in basic operation.
you may have a revolving engine with low fuel - but that engine will be useless if I want to make it pull a load.
